Common types of bariatric surgery include gastric bypass, sleeve gastrectomy, and adjustable gastric banding.

Gastric bypass involves creating a small pouch at the top of the stomach and rerouting a section of the small intestine. This restricts the amount of food you can eat and reduces nutrient absorption, resulting in weight loss. Sleeve gastrectomy involves removing a large portion of the stomach, leaving a smaller sleeve-shaped pouch. This also leads to reduced food intake and promotes weight loss.

Adjustable gastric banding involves placing an inflatable band around the upper part of the stomach, creating a smaller pouch. The band can be adjusted over time to control food intake. This procedure does not involve cutting or rerouting of the digestive system.

The surgical procedures performed in Moultrie, GA for weight loss typically involve making changes to the stomach or digestive system to restrict food intake or limit nutrient absorption. Some common types of weight loss surgery include:

  • Gastric bypass surgery: In this procedure, the surgeon creates a small pouch at the top of the stomach and connects it directly to the small intestine, bypassing the rest of the stomach and upper portion of the small intestine.
  • Gastric sleeve surgery: This surgery involves removing a large portion of the stomach to create a smaller, sleeve-shaped stomach. The reduced stomach size helps control appetite and limits the amount of food that can be consumed.
  • Gastric banding surgery: In this procedure, an adjustable band is placed around the upper part of the stomach, creating a small pouch. The band can be tightened or loosened as needed to control food intake.

Selecting the most suitable weight loss surgery option should be done in consultation with a qualified healthcare professional, considering individual needs, health status, and goals. These surgeries are generally recommended for individuals with a body mass index (BMI) over 40 or those with a BMI over 35 accompanied by obesity-related health conditions, such as diabetes or high blood pressure.

Gastric Bypass Surgery in Moultrie, GA: A Brief Overview

Gastric bypass surgery is a weight loss procedure commonly performed in Moultrie, Georgia. It is designed for individuals who struggle with obesity and have not achieved significant results through traditional weight loss methods.

This surgical intervention involves creating a smaller stomach pouch and rerouting the small intestine to bypass a portion of the digestive system. By reducing the size of the stomach and altering the digestive process, gastric bypass surgery helps patients feel full sooner, consume fewer calories, and absorb fewer nutrients.

The procedure is typically performed under general anesthesia and requires careful consideration and consultation with a qualified healthcare professional. Gastric bypass surgery can provide various benefits, including substantial weight loss, improvement or resolution of obesity-related health conditions such as type 2 diabetes and hypertension, increased mobility, and enhanced quality of life.

As with any surgical procedure, gastric bypass surgery carries risks and potential complications. These may include infection, blood clots, nutritional deficiencies, ulcers, or bowel obstruction. Laparoscopic Gastric Sleeve in Moultrie, GA

The laparoscopic gastric sleeve procedure is a surgical weight loss option offered in Moultrie, Georgia. It is also known as sleeve gastrectomy or vertical sleeve gastrectomy. This minimally invasive surgery involves removing a large portion of the stomach to create a smaller, sleeve-shaped stomach pouch.

During the procedure, several small incisions are made in the abdomen, through which a laparoscope and other surgical instruments are inserted. The surgeon then carefully removes approximately 75-85% of the stomach, leaving behind a narrow tube or sleeve-like structure.

The main goal of laparoscopic gastric sleeve surgery is to reduce the size of the stomach and limit its capacity to hold food. This leads to a feeling of fullness with smaller meal portions, helping patients achieve significant weight loss over time.

Some potential benefits of laparoscopic gastric sleeve surgery include:

  • Effective weight loss: Patients typically experience substantial weight loss within the first year after surgery.
  • Improved overall health: Weight loss resulting from the procedure can lead to improvements in various obesity-related health conditions, such as type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ure, and sleep apnea.
  • Reduced hunger and appetite: The removal of a portion of the stomach can help decrease hunger hormones, leading to a reduced appetite.
  • Minimally invasive approach: Laparoscopic techniques result in smaller incisions, less scarring, and generally faster recovery compared to traditional open surgery.

Gastric Banding Surgery in Moultrie, GA

Gastric banding surgery, also known as laparoscopic adjustable gastric banding (LAGB), is a surgical procedure designed to aid weight loss for individuals struggling with obesity. This minimally invasive procedure involves placing a silicone band around the upper part of the stomach, creating a small pouch that limits food intake and promotes feelings of fullness.

Moultrie, GA offers gastric banding surgery as a viable option for individuals seeking to address their weight-related health concerns. The surgery is performed by experienced bariatric surgeons in reputable medical facilities within the region.

The procedure begins with the surgeon making several small incisions in the abdomen, through which a laparoscope and specialized surgical instruments are inserted. The laparoscope provides a visual guide, allowing the surgeon to place the adjustable band precisely. Once in place, the band can be adjusted by adding or removing saline solution through a port located under the skin, providing flexibility in controlling the level of restriction.

Gastric banding surgery works by restricting the amount of food the stomach can hold, leading to reduced calorie intake. As a result, patients experience weight loss over time. This procedure does not involve any permanent alterations to the digestive system, and it can be reversible if necessary.

Duodenal Switch Surgery in Moultrie, GA

Overview
Procedure Duodenal Switch Surgery
Location Moultrie, GA

Duodenal switch surgery is a bariatric procedure performed in Moultrie, Georgia. It is a complex and highly effective surgery aimed at helping individuals achieve significant weight loss and improve obesity-related health conditions.

The duodenal switch procedure involves two main components: sleeve gastrectomy and intestinal rerouting. During the surgery, a portion of the stomach is removed, reducing its size and limiting food intake. The small intestine is then rearranged to alter the way food is digested and absorbed by the body.

This procedure is typically recommended for individuals with severe obesity who have not achieved desired results with other weight loss methods. It offers sustainable weight loss and can also help improve conditions such as type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ure, and sleep apnea.

Revisional Bariatric Surgery in Moultrie, GA

Revisional bariatric surgery refers to a surgical procedure performed on individuals who have previously undergone weight loss surgery but require further intervention due to various reasons. In Moultrie, Georgia, patients can find experienced surgeons specializing in revisional bariatric procedures.

Bariatric surgeries such as gastric bypass or gastric sleeve are effective in helping patients achieve significant weight loss and improve their overall health. However, in some cases, complications may arise or the desired results may not be achieved. This is where revisional bariatric surgery becomes necessary.

The decision to undergo revisional bariatric surgery is typically made after careful evaluation by a qualified surgeon. Common reasons for considering this procedure include inadequate weight loss, weight regain, surgical complications, or unresolved medical issues related to the initial bariatric surgery.

During the revisional bariatric surgery, the surgeon assesses the patient’s specific situation and determines the most appropriate surgical approach. Procedures may involve modifying or revising the original surgery, including adjusting the size of the stomach pouch or rerouting the digestive tract.

Gastric Balloon: A Non-Surgical Weight Loss Solution in Moultrie, GA

Gastric balloon is a non-surgical weight loss procedure offered in Moultrie, GA, and is gaining popularity as an effective solution for individuals struggling with obesity. This minimally invasive treatment involves placing a deflated balloon into the stomach, which is then filled with saline solution to occupy space and create a feeling of fullness.

The gastric balloon procedure provides several benefits for those seeking to lose weight. Firstly, it does not require any incisions or permanent alterations to the digestive system, making it a safe and reversible option. It is typically performed on an outpatient basis, allowing patients to return home on the same day.

Once the balloon is inserted, it remains in the stomach for a predetermined period, usually around six months. During this time, patients work closely with healthcare professionals to follow a personalized diet and exercise plan. The gastric balloon serves as a tool to assist in portion control, helping individuals develop healthier eating habits and lose weight more effectively.

One advantage of the gastric balloon is that it can lead to significant weight loss in a relatively short time frame. On average, patients may lose 20-30% of their excess weight during the six-month period. However, it’s important to note that individual results may vary.

Gastric balloon procedures are generally well-tolerated, but some temporary side effects such as nausea, vomiting, and abdominal discomfort may occur during the initial days following insertion. These discomforts typically resolve as the body adjusts to the presence of the balloon.
